גם זה הוא כלל גדול כשיבא לאדם מצוה במחשבה אל ימנע לעשותה משום יוהרא או משום איזה פני' בה. כידוע מתוך שלא לשמה כו'. כי גם במעשה טובה נפעל למעלה כלי טוב ומחשבה נעשה פנימית הכלי:
This is a very important principle: If it enters your mind to do a specific *mitzvah,*do not refrain from doing it because of not wanting to be seen as aggrandizing yourself or other self-interests, for certainly, from the “inner aspect-toch-תוך” of not doing it for the sake of HaShem, you will come to do it for the sake of HaShem,²⁰⁹ As our sages said, “A person should always engage in Torah and the fulfillment of the commandments-Mitzvot, even if he does not do so for the sake of HaShem. For, from the “inner aspect-toch-תוך” of doing them not for the sake of HaShem, he comes to do them for the sake of HaShem.” For, the good deed, of doing the mitzvah itself, also effects good vessels Above, and in thought, the “inner aspect-toch-תוך” of the vessels is made. That is, in his heart of hearts, every Jew desires to serve HaShem for His sake only.
footnotes: ²⁰⁹ Talmud Bavli, Pesachim 50b
